In The Frozen North With An Arctic Commuter -- An elderly Eskimo women at one of the few settlements in Eastern Greenland gratefully accepts a "Tailor-Made" cigarette and a light from one of Caption Bob Bartlett's crew. The knob of hair resembles the Japanese shimadi. October 17, 1939. (Photo by Wide World Photos).
